The Advantages of Perforated Cladding Panels in Architectural Design


Perforated cladding panels have become an increasingly popular choice in modern architectural design due to their unique aesthetic appeal and functional benefits. These panels, characterized by a series of holes or perforations, offer designers and builders a versatile solution for both exterior and interior applications.


One of the primary advantages of perforated cladding panels is their ability to enhance building aesthetics. By allowing for creative patterns and designs, these panels can transform a structure's appearance, making it more visually appealing. The interplay of light and shadow created by the perforations adds depth and texture to surfaces, which can make even simple buildings stand out. Architects often utilize these panels to reflect the identity and character of a space, thereby contributing to the overall urban landscape.


In addition to their visual benefits, perforated cladding panels serve practical purposes. Their design can provide effective sunlight control, allowing natural light to filter through while reducing glare and heat buildup inside a building. This feature enhances the comfort of occupants by maintaining a pleasant indoor environment. The controlled light distribution can also contribute to energy efficiency, reducing the need for artificial lighting and minimizing energy consumption.

Another significant advantage of these panels is their ability to enhance acoustic performance. Perforated cladding can help absorb sound, making them a great choice for urban environments where noise pollution is a concern. By incorporating sound-absorbing materials within the perforations, architects can create quieter spaces conducive to work and relaxation.


Moreover, perforated cladding panels are often lightweight and easy to install, which can lead to cost savings in both materials and labor. Many of these panels are made from durable materials such as aluminum, steel, or composite materials, ensuring longevity and minimal maintenance. Their environmentally friendly characteristics, such as the potential for recycling, also align with contemporary sustainability practices in construction.


In conclusion, perforated cladding panels offer a wide array of benefits that make them an attractive option for today’s architectural projects. From enhancing aesthetics and improving natural light management to offering acoustic solutions and supporting environmental sustainability, these panels are poised to play a significant role in the future of building design. As architects continue to push the boundaries of creativity and functionality, perforated cladding panels will undoubtedly remain a staple in the pursuit of innovative architectural solutions.
